Actually, Dr Wight, with all due respect, my understanding is that the 
State of California defines a milk bank as any location that does nay of 
the following: testing and qualifying donors, collecting milk, storing 
milk, processing milk or dispensing milk. We have simply subcontracted the 
processing and dispensing to Prolacta. Based on my understanding , there 
is no such legal entity as a milk collection depot. Even if someone 
accepts and stores milk and then sends it to another milk bank (like San 
Jose) for processing, they need to be a licensed milk bank. I don't quite 
understand what you mean by "milk bank" having more PR appeal, we just 
find that women asre thrilled to hear that there's a convenient place to 
donate milk.
